Making it dynamically grow as needed is about 10 lines. One check needs
to be removed from storeDirValidFileno, and then have the functions in
filemap.c grow the filemap when needed. I would not say it is a big
change in any way.

> My vote would be to get rid of files and filemaps then. :)

Working on that. Filemaps and files are inheritent to the UFS object
store. Other stores will have different semantics or allocation models.
